How to use TinyCommand?

Users can build smart forms with customized APIs, create automation workflows using a visual drag-and-drop builder, manage and analyze data in TinyTables, design personalized email templates, and integrate AI Agents to handle tasks like research, qualification, or enrichment. The platform allows connecting various apps, adding logic, and putting business processes on autopilot without writing any code.

How to use Codey?

Download the Codey application to your local machine. Open your projects inside the local private workspace, choose from 70+ supported AI providers or local models by inputting your own API keys, and utilize specialized agents like Athena for planning, Prometheus for building, or Hermes for workflow automation.

Core features of TinyCommand

  • TinyForms: Build smart forms with customized APIs, real-time logic, and dynamic APIs.
  • TinyWorkflows: Create no-code automations with a visual drag-and-drop builder, human-in-loop capabilities, and AI assistance.
  • TinyTables: Manage, analyze, and visualize data with live sync, built-in AI enrichment, and smart insights.
  • TinyEmails: Create and send personalized emails directly from workflows with AI-crafted messages and data-driven timing.
  • TinyAgents: Deploy specialized AI agents for research, qualification, or enrichment tasks, with prebuilt expertise and customizable logic.

Core features of Codey

  • Local-first architecture that keeps code and projects securely on your machine
  • Support for 70+ AI providers using your own API keys without model markup fees
  • Specialized built-in AI team including Prometheus (build), Athena (plan), Scout (explore), and Iris (subagent)
  • Autopilot mode with Matis for end-to-end production-ready Next.js app generation
  • Workpilot mode with Hermes for browsing, files, docs, spreadsheets, slides, and n8n automation integration
  • Desktop, CLI/TUI, and MCP-ready workflow support

Use cases for TinyCommand

  • Lead Management: Automate lead capture, enrichment, and CRM syncing to turn form fills into qualified prospects.
  • Sales Pipeline: Automate handoffs and streamline sales processes for efficiency.
  • Marketing Campaigns: Boost marketing campaign impact through automation.
  • Recruitment Flow: Automate hiring and onboarding by collecting applications, shortlisting with AI, and notifying teams.
  • Community Flow: Manage community onboarding, approvals, and communication on platforms like Telegram.
  • Campaign Flow: Streamline voucher availing journeys, rewards, and coupon redemptions with full automation.

Use cases for Codey

  • Building full-stack Next.js web applications from a prompt using Autopilot
  • Running specialized AI agents locally to refactor, fix, and implement code without context waste
  • Automating non-coding operations like researching, managing PDFs, updating sheets, and running n8n workflows
